O que são elementos HTML?
Os elementos HTML são os blocos de construção fundamentais de uma página web. Cada elemento HTML é representado por uma tag, que pode conter texto, atributos e outros elementos. Esses elementos são essenciais para estruturar o conteúdo da web, permitindo que navegadores interpretem e exibam informações de maneira organizada e visualmente atraente.
Estrutura básica de um elemento HTML
Um elemento HTML é composto por uma tag de abertura, conteúdo e uma tag de fechamento. Por exemplo, no elemento <p>Este é um parágrafo</p>
, a tag de abertura é <p>
, o conteúdo é “Este é um parágrafo” e a tag de fechamento é </p>
. Essa estrutura é fundamental para que o navegador entenda onde começa e termina cada elemento.
Tipos de elementos HTML
Existem diversos tipos de elementos HTML, que podem ser classificados em elementos de bloco e elementos em linha. Elementos de bloco, como <div>
e <p>
, ocupam toda a largura disponível e começam em uma nova linha. Já os elementos em linha, como <span>
e <a>
, não quebram a linha e são usados para estilizar partes específicas do conteúdo.
Atributos dos elementos HTML
Os atributos são informações adicionais que podem ser adicionadas a um elemento HTML para fornecer mais contexto ou modificar seu comportamento. Por exemplo, o atributo href
em um elemento <a>
define o destino do link. A sintaxe de um atributo é sempre composta por um nome e um valor, como em <a href="https://www.exemplo.com">Link</a>
.
Elementos HTML sem fechamento
Alguns elementos HTML são auto-fechados, ou seja, não requerem uma tag de fechamento. Exemplos incluem <br>
, que insere uma quebra de linha, e <img>
, que insere uma imagem. Esses elementos são úteis para adicionar conteúdo sem a necessidade de uma estrutura mais complexa.
Semântica dos elementos HTML
A semântica em HTML refere-se ao significado dos elementos e como eles devem ser utilizados. Elementos semânticos, como <header>
, <footer>
e <article>
, ajudam a descrever a estrutura do conteúdo de forma mais clara, tanto para desenvolvedores quanto para motores de busca, melhorando a acessibilidade e o SEO.
Importância dos elementos HTML para SEO
Os elementos HTML desempenham um papel crucial na otimização para motores de busca (SEO). Tags como <title>
, <meta>
e <h1>
a <h6>
ajudam os motores de busca a entender a hierarquia e a relevância do conteúdo. Utilizar corretamente esses elementos pode melhorar significativamente a visibilidade de um site nos resultados de busca.
Validação de elementos HTML
A validação de elementos HTML é um processo que garante que o código esteja em conformidade com os padrões estabelecidos pelo World Wide Web Consortium (W3C). Isso é importante para garantir que a página funcione corretamente em diferentes navegadores e dispositivos, além de contribuir para uma melhor experiência do usuário.
Ferramentas para trabalhar com elementos HTML
Existem várias ferramentas disponíveis que ajudam desenvolvedores a trabalhar com elementos HTML, como editores de texto, IDEs e validadores online. Ferramentas como o Visual Studio Code e o Sublime Text oferecem recursos como destaque de sintaxe e autocompletar, facilitando a criação e edição de código HTML.